WebFind the most current and reliable 7 day weather forecasts, storm alerts, reports and information for [city] with The Weather Network. WebThe waterway climbed up from the Severn Plain into Stroud. The Stroudwater, as it is locally called, officially ended at Wallbridge Lock but Brimscombe Port was where loads could be transferred to the narrower Thames barges. This was because the two canals were built with different gauges. The Stroudwater built to accommodate Trows. Flood risk map (at www.gov.uk) WebFollowing severe flooding in 2007, a decision was taken in 2012 to explore nature-based solutions in 250-km 2 river catchment in the southern Cotswolds in the United Kingdom. The project involves working with landowners to create in channel, riparian, field, and woodland structures aimed at attenuating high flows or increasing infiltration rates to reduce flood …
